## v3.2.0 — Changed defaults

Heads up for new folks: Quillpress incremental rebuilds are now the default. Previously every content change triggered a full static site rebuild, which was slow and hammered the build pool. Now only pages touched by a change (plus their dependents) get regenerated. Full rebuilds still run on template changes or via the manual flag. If builds look weirdly fast, that's expected. The new default configuration shipping with this release is below.

settings of kafop-bagug:
[istdor]
port = 5000
region = outer-4
host = istdor.norvalabs.internal
timeout_ms = 250
retries = 7

## Rate Limiting — Corvell Gateway

All internal routes enforce token-bucket limits configured in the Corvell policy store. Limits are per-service identity, not per-IP; anonymous calls are rejected outright. Overrides require a signed policy change and expire after 14 days. To verify the deployed ruleset, compare against the gateway build token below.

pipeline stamp: htk4_66df

## Building Access — Spares Room (Hullbrook Annex)

Contractors: the spare hardware room is down the east corridor on the ground floor, third door on the left. Sign in at the front desk first and grab a visitor lanyard. Anything you take out, jot it in the blue logbook — yes, even the little stuff. The door self-locks, so don't wedge it. To get in, punch in the code below.

staff pass of hagug-taguf = bdg-HJ-9

## Deployment

The Quillbase JS and Kotlin SDKs are feature-matched as of v4. Auth flows, retry semantics, and payload signing are identical; verify both before release. The Kotlin SDK lags on certificate pinning — flagged for next cycle. Deployment reads the shared config below at startup.

service settings:
[gilok]
host = gilok.zemvarstack.internal
user = gilok_svc
database = gilok_prod